Уведомления

Группа в Telegram: @pythonsu

#1 Июль 2, 2008 19:51:29

Teddy Bear
От:
Зарегистрирован: 2007-03-02
Сообщения: 53
Репутация: +  0  -
Профиль   Отправить e-mail  

JavaScript - ох, какая же это морока (((

PyCraft
…а про реальную эксплуатацию, где объемы данных и вычислений на клиенте намного больше и требуют максимальной производительности приложения. Например, любые вычисления и данные связанные с 3D отображением в реальном времени… …Например, почему Google, при наличии Web-интерфейса, продвигает проект Google Earth с совсем не Web-интерфейсом?
Я же говорю, навороченные web 2.0 интерфейсы разумнее всего использовать в нише тонких клиентов БД, особенно интранет.
PyCraft
http://gwt-ext.com/demo/ - я не смог посмотреть из-за несоответствия системных требований.
Разумеется, все эти штуки обязательно следует запускать на последних версиях браузеров (Firefox3, Opera9.5, IE7) потому как там разработчики уделяли гораздо больше внимания производительности JavaScript интерпретатора. При этом IE не рекомендуется (особенно 6-ка, потому как тормозит на скриптах с разительным отставанием, это заметно невооруженным глазом).
На win98 работает точно так же как и на XP - главное свежую версию браузера поставить.
PyCraft
А под Opera или в Linux или FreeBSD или Mac будет работать?
Разумеется, в этом-то вся и прелесть.
Кроме того, если браузер умеет пропорционально увеличивать размер изображений вместе со шрифтами (Ffx3 точно умеет), то мы в качестве бонуса получаем еще и resolution independent interface.



Офлайн

#2 Июль 2, 2008 22:00:03

PyCraft
От:
Зарегистрирован: 2008-05-23
Сообщения: 81
Репутация: +  0  -
Профиль   Отправить e-mail  

JavaScript - ох, какая же это морока (((

Согласен, для внутри корпоративного использования и тонких клиентов, сгодится. Правда, обновление очередной раз браузера на 1000 - 20000 рабочих мест придется автоматизировать, а это может оказаться проблематичным (MSIE например). Впрочем, MSIE ф топку.

Для распределенных вычислений совсем не сгодится. Этож тонкий клиент, тормозной протокол и JS. Фигня, что простаивающий вычислительный ресурс корпоративной сети в 1000 раз больше чем у сервера тойже сети! Пока тетя клава обедает или читает что-нить на своём Core Duo 2, мы не будем трогать ее компутер(заметьте, не ее личный компутер, а казенный), а лучше нагнем сервер.

Для интернета и публичных сайтов противопоказано всё, что мешает беспрепятственному доступу к информации из любого не очень современного браузера. Однако если пофигу пользователи и важно самовыражение, то можно использовать любые технологии, требующие самые последние версии браузеров, плагинов и библиотек.

Для эксклюзивно фанатских ресурсов сгодится любое самое навороченное решение.



Отредактировано (Июль 3, 2008 01:01:28)

Офлайн

#3 Июль 3, 2008 00:12:35

Александр Кошелев
От: Москва
Зарегистрирован: 2007-02-03
Сообщения: 1724
Репутация: +  2  -
Профиль   Отправить e-mail  

JavaScript - ох, какая же это морока (((

Если нужен толстый клиент, то Flash/Flex и аналоги от MS. Не надо недооценивать веб как платформу для прикладного ПО.



Офлайн

Board footer

Модераторировать

Powered by DjangoBB

Lo-Fi Version